Main issues, as the Inspector framed them
- the effect of the proposed development on the character and appearance of the area
- the living conditions of the occupiers of 21 Footbury Hill Road, with particular regard to privacy and outlook
What decided it
The proposed side extension would create an overly bulky and dominant addition that would harm the character and appearance of the area and have an overbearing effect on the outlook of neighbouring occupiers, contrary to the development plan.
Plan policies cited: Policy D3 of the London Plan 2021, Policy 6 of the London Borough of Bromley Local Plan January 2016, Policy 37 of the London Borough of Bromley Local Plan January 2016
